    Hey everyone, I'm in the process of budgeting for a roof replacement on my 3000-square-foot house in 2023. I've been getting quotes from roofing companies, but the prices seem to vary quite a bit. Can anyone share their recent experiences or estimates on how much it costs to replace a roof on a house this size? I want to get a better idea of what to expect. Thanks!
  • hertjustin3
     
    Hi, I recently had my 3000-square-foot roof replaced, and I can share my experience. The cost can indeed vary based on several factors like your location, the type of roofing materials you choose, and any additional work needed. In my case, I live in a moderately priced area, and I went for asphalt shingles, which are commonly used. The total cost for me came out to around $8,500 to $11,000.

    The lower end of that range was for a basic asphalt shingle replacement, while the higher end included some additional work like repairing damaged sheathing and installing a ridge vent. It's essential to get multiple quotes and have the contractors inspect your roof to provide accurate estimates tailored to your specific needs. Remember that labor costs, material prices, and local regulations can all influence the final cost. Good luck with your project!     I also had my 3000-square-foot roof replaced recently, and I can offer some insights. I live in an area with a higher cost of living, and I opted for a more premium roofing material, standing seam metal. The total cost for my roof replacement came to around $15,000 to $20,000.

    Metal roofing tends to be more expensive upfront, but it's durable and energy-efficient, which was important to me. The price I paid included the removal of the old roof, installing the new metal roof, and making some necessary structural repairs. It's crucial to consider the long-term benefits of the roofing material you choose, as it can affect your energy bills and the overall value of your home.

    Ultimately, it's essential to gather multiple quotes, factor in your specific preferences and location, and choose a reputable contractor to ensure you get the best value for your investment. I hope this information helps you in your roof replacement project!
